What’s Included and What’s Not?

The price of around $63.38 per person seems reasonable for a private tour, especially considering the flexibility and personalized attention. The included elements are the local guide (“Lokafyer”) and the customized route.
However, keep in mind that personal expenses, tips, or optional entrance fees aren’t covered. Since it’s a walking tour, transportation costs to other attractions or additional activities aren’t part of the package. If you want to visit a specific museum or landmark, you’ll need to cover those entrance fees yourself.
Meeting Points and Duration
You’ll start the tour at the Church of the Holy Spirit, a convenient central spot. The tour length is flexible, lasting anywhere from 2 to 6 hours, depending on your schedule and interests. This range allows for a quick overview or a more leisurely exploration.

FAQ
Q: How far in advance should I book this tour?
Most travelers book about 33 days ahead, giving plenty of time for the guide to prepare a tailored experience.
Q: Can I choose where to meet the guide?
Yes, the tour begins at the Church of the Holy Spirit, but you can specify a different meeting point if needed.
Q: Is this tour suitable in bad weather?
Absolutely—it’s a walking tour, and it operates in all weather conditions. Just dress accordingly.
Q: Are children allowed on this tour?
Children over 3 years old are welcome, but keep in mind it’s a walking experience, so comfortable shoes and stamina are advised.
Q: How long does the tour usually last?
You can select a duration from around 2 to 6 hours, depending on your interest level and schedule.
Q: What’s not included in the price?
Entrance fees to attractions, personal expenses, tips, food, drinks, and transportation are not included.
Q: Can I include specific sights or interests?
Yes, you should inform your guide beforehand about any particular interests or places you want to see to customize your experience.
